Tim Cahill and Mikel Arteta played alongside each other at Everton.

Tim Cahill has tweeted Mikel Arteta, to wish him to luck for the season ahead as a coach at Manchester City.
Arteta has joined Pep Guardiola’s coaching staff at the Etihad Stadium, after hanging up his boots.
The Spaniard was playing for Arsenal, but decided that he wanted to move into coaching this summer.
Arteta is now set to help Guardiola, as City aim to win the Premier League under Guardiola.

Cahill and Arteta played alongside each other at Everton for a sizeable chunk of their careers.
The pair were two of the Toffees’ most talented players, and they formed a strong friendship.
Cahill and Arteta both joined Everton in 2004, and they both departed in 2012.
After leaving Goodison Park, Arteta went on to represent Arsenal for the remainder of his career.
Cahill, meanwhile, has been well travelled. The Australian international has played for New York Red Bulls, Shanghai Shenhua and Hangzhou Greentown.
